Output 39665de83dd8dfcf90aab5636b6e0119b9f70b4040fe8ac1623d99a9a2204763:1

value
106172052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 265dc85a981ce79b669356d484082fcf4596467e OP_EQUALVERIFY OP_CHECKSIG
address
14Vs2RRYFK93KrpfEphnRcyL9VEuqeFswA
transaction
39665de83dd8dfcf90aab5636b6e0119b9f70b4040fe8ac1623d99a9a2204763
spent
true